Code: Select all
guest@porteus:~$ xscreensaver-command -exit
xscreensaver-command: exiting.
guest@porteus:~$ xscreensaver &
[1] 3531
guest@porteus:~$ xscreensaver: 14:48:41: couldn't get password of "guest"
xscreensaver: 14:48:41: couldn't get password of "root"
xscreensaver: 14:48:41: locking is disabled (error getting password).
xscreensaver: 14:48:41: does xscreensaver need to be setuid? consult the manual.
guest@porteus:~$ xscreensaver-command -lock
xscreensaver-command: locking not enabled.
guest@porteus:~$
